Will there ever be Open Government?
Event Information
Description
- How can we use freely available collaboration tools to build networks that displace rigid and unresponsive structures? And what is stopping us?
- How can people in positions of power and authority open up to the idea of working more closely with those below their position and outside their organization? And what is stopping them?
- How can the political class and the political process be engaged around Open Government in the expanding environment of "gotcha media"? Can't we chill?
Nicholas Charney and Jesse Hirsh of Metaviews.ca invite you to move beyond the basics — and step up to the next level of public discourse.
